StepâbyâStep Reset Process
The official recovery routine on Gold365 is intentionally straightforward. Follow these actions in order to restore access efficiently:
- Navigate to the login interface and click the âForgot Password?â link.
- Enter the email address associated with your gold365 id login and submit the request.
- Check your inbox (including spam or promotions folders) for a passwordâreset email from Gold365.
- Click the secure link within that email; it will direct you to a temporary reset page.
- Complete the form by providing a new password that fulfills the platformâs complexity requirements.
- Confirm the new password, then submit the form to finalize the change.
- Log in with the freshly set credentials and review account settings for any irregularities.
Each step is designed to verify ownership while minimizing friction for genuine users.
Using the âForgot Passwordâ Link Effectively
The placement of the âForgot Password?â button is intentionalâit resides directly beneath the username field to reduce navigation time. When you click it, the system initiates a tokenâbased request. This token, embedded in the reset email, expires after a limited window (typically 30 minutes). If the token expires, you must restart the request, which helps prevent malicious actors from exploiting stale links.
Verifying Your Identity
Gold365 may request supplemental verification if the reset request originates from an unfamiliar device or IP address. Common verification methods include:
- Sending a oneâtime passcode (OTP) to the registered mobile number.
- Prompting the user to answer previously set security questions.
- Requesting confirmation through an authenticator app if 2FA is enabled.
These safeguards ensure that even if an email is compromised, the attacker cannot complete the password change without additional proof of identity.
Setting a Strong New Password
When crafting a replacement password, adhere to the following guidelines to maximize security:
- Length: At least 12 characters.
- Complexity: Mix uppercase, lowercase, numbers, and special symbols.
- Uniqueness: Avoid reusing passwords from other services.
- Memorability: Use a passphraseâmultiple unrelated words combined with symbolsâto aid recall without sacrificing strength.
After establishing the new password, consider storing it in a reputable password manager that encrypts data locally on your device.

What to Do If You Donât Receive the Reset Email
Occasionally, the passwordâreset email may not reach your inbox. Troubleshoot with these steps:
- Confirm the email address you entered matches the one registered with Gold365.
- Check spam, junk, and promotional folders for filtered messages.
- Whitelist the domain
gold365.com(or the relevant sending address) in your email client. - Verify that your mailbox isnât full, preventing new messages.
- If all else fails, contact Gold365 support through the official help desk, providing proof of identity as outlined in their support policy.
